WORCESTER, Mass – In a glorious Assumption University field hockey Senior Day, the Greyhounds dispatched Mercy College, 5-0, in the final regular-season home game of 2022, with all four senior honorees making contributions, while freshman
Chloe Kaeller amassed a five-points.
THE BASICS
Score: No. 6 Assumption University 5, Mercy College 0
Records: Greyhounds (13-3, 10-1 NE10) | Mavericks (6-7, 5-5-6 NE10)
HOW IT HAPPENED
Assumption set the tone for the afternoon in the first quarter, as the Greyhounds scored in the opening and closing minutes of the period to take an early 2-0 lead.
Assumption came storming right out of the gates, wasting no time getting on the scoreboard when Kaeller assisted a ball into senior Lili Daly, who scored what ended up being the game-winner only 47 seconds into the contest.
Then, coincidentally, with just 50 seconds remaining in the opening quarter, freshman
Elle Murray passed a lovely ball to
Lucy Malia who was wide open by the near post. The graduate student smacked the ball into the back of the net, doubling the Greyhounds lead after one quarter.
A third goal would materialize halfway through the second quarter as Kaeller was repaid for her earlier assist with an assist from senior
Christina Leonard for Kaeller's first goal of the game and third of the season.
The Greyhounds put two more tallies on the board in the third period putting the game out of reach, starting with Daly's second off of a sophomore
Mia Salah assist.
Kaeller would score again less than three minutes later from a senior
Liz Zenevitch assist.
Senior goalkeeper
Kathleen Smiley relieved
Kylie Gargiulo in the third period and recorded three saves in the process.
INSIDE THE NUMBERS
- Salah and Leonard are now tied for the team lead in points with 21 apiece.
- Goalkeeper Kylie Gargiulo secured her 46th career win in net for Assumption.
- The Greyhounds are 8-0 at home, the only team NE10 team not to drop a game on their field this season.
- Seniors Leonard, Daly and Zenevitch each netted at least one point, while fellow senior Smiley made three saves.
- The four Hound seniors were honored prior to the game for their contributions to Assumption University both on and off the field. Over their four seasons, AU has enjoyed the greatest period of success in program history with a 49-10 overall record, 35-4 in the NE10, two NCAA Tournament berths including a Final Four appearance, as well as the school's first-ever Northeast-10 Championship.
- Assumption remains atop the conference standings with two games to play in the regular season.
- Assumption is 7-0 all-time vs. Mercy.
